Respiratory Care Devices Market Summary

The Respiratory Care Devices Market stood at an estimated USD 24.8 billion in 2025 and is projected to grow from USD 26.6 billion in 2026 to USD 52.3 billion by 2035, advancing at a CAGR of 7.8% across the forecast window. Growth is anchored to two concrete catalysts: expanded national screening programs for chronic obstructive pulmonary disease (COPD) and obstructive sleep apnea, and reimbursement reforms in several OECD economies that now cover home-based ventilation and oxygen therapy. Hospitals remain the largest purchasing channel, but home care is closing the gap quickly.

It’s a gradual move from hospital-only bedside technology to portable, connected devices that patients can use outside of clinical settings. Manufacturers have invested much in smaller compressors, oxygen concentrators that are more efficient with batteries, and CPAP/BiPAP devices that share data—data on adherence, shared with care teams. Several national digital health programs are setting aside dedicated financing for remote respiratory monitoring infrastructure, highlighting the move from device-only sales to connected care ecosystems.

 

Regionally, North America leads with ~38% of the global sales due to the high prevalence of COPD/asthma and good reimbursement. Asia-Pacific is the fastest developing region due to increasing air pollution-related respiratory disorders and the building of hospital infrastructure. Europe is the second-largest market, spurred by its aging demography and the robustness of its public health screening programs. In the next decade, Asia-Pacific is likely to gradually gain unit volume market share, while North America will remain the leader in revenue.

Disease Burden and Screening Expansion

Several national health systems have widened COPD and sleep-apnea screening eligibility over the past two years, directly increasing diagnostic device procurement. The Global Initiative for Chronic Obstructive Lung Disease estimates COPD affects several hundred million people worldwide, and broader screening criteria in countries such as the UK and Germany have pushed forward diagnostic spirometer demand.

Homecare Shift and Reimbursement Reform

Reimbursement reform has been a decisive accelerant. U.S. Medicare policy updates expanding home oxygen and ventilator coverage, alongside comparable moves in parts of the EU, have shifted a meaningful share of purchasing from hospital capital budgets to home-health and durable medical equipment channels.

Connected Device Innovation

Manufacturers have prioritized Bluetooth- and cellular-enabled CPAP, oxygen concentrator, and ventilator platforms that stream adherence and physiological data to clinicians, supporting value-based care contracts that reward documented compliance over device sales alone.

Reimbursement and Affordability Gaps

In lower- and middle-income markets, out-of-pocket costs for oxygen concentrators and CPAP systems still exceed what most households can absorb without insurance support, slowing adoption even where prevalence data justify stronger demand.

Regulatory and Quality Friction

Tightened post-market surveillance requirements following past ventilator and CPAP recalls have lengthened approval timelines for new entrants, particularly in the EU under MDR transition requirements, creating a temporary drag on new product launches.

Respiratory Care Devices Market Opportunities

Connected Remote Monitoring

Cloud-linked respiratory devices that feed adherence and vital-sign data into clinician dashboards open recurring-revenue service contracts layered on top of hardware sales.

Emerging Market Expansion

India, Southeast Asia, and parts of Sub-Saharan Africa remain significantly underserved relative to disease burden, presenting long-run volume opportunity as public procurement programs scale local distribution.

Data and Subscription-Based Models

Respiratory-as-a-service contracts, bundling devices, consumables, and remote monitoring under a subscription fee, are emerging as an alternative to one-time capital purchases, particularly across hospital networks managing fleet-wide ventilator costs.

Home Sleep Apnea Testing Growth

Simplified at-home diagnostic kits are reducing dependence on overnight sleep-lab capacity, expanding the addressable population for downstream CPAP/BiPAP therapy.

AI-Enabled Diagnostics

Algorithmic analysis of spirometry and overnight oximetry data is improving early detection accuracy, creating a software attach opportunity alongside traditional hardware sales.

Competitive Benchmarking

The Respiratory Care Devices Market is moderately concentrated, with the top five companies accounting for an estimated 45-55% of the global revenue market, with a long tail of regional and specialist manufacturers accounting for the rest.

Company Est. Revenue Share Range Key Offerings Strategic Positioning
Medtronic ~9–12% Ventilators, monitoring systems Hospital-focused portfolio breadth
ResMed ~8–11% CPAP, BiPAP, connected health platforms Homecare and digital-health leadership
Philips Respironics ~7–10% Sleep & respiratory devices Post-recall quality rebuild focus
Drägerwerk ~6–9% ICU ventilators, anesthesia systems Critical-care depth
GE Healthcare ~5–8% Hospital respiratory monitoring Integrated hospital systems
Fisher & Paykel Healthcare ~5–7% Humidification, nasal high-flow therapy Niche therapy innovation
Becton Dickinson ~4–6% Diagnostic and monitoring consumables Broad consumables distribution
Vyaire Medical ~3–5% Ventilators, diagnostics Mid-market hospital focus
Hamilton Medical ~3–5% Critical-care ventilators Specialty ICU ventilation
Invacare ~2–4% Homecare oxygen & mobility devices Homecare channel specialist

FAQs

What should buyers prioritize when comparing respiratory device vendors?
Service and data-integration support matter as much as device specifications. Vendors offering remote monitoring and adherence reporting reduce long-term clinical workload [Ref 18].
How does MDR compliance affect procurement timelines in Europe?
Recertification under MDR has extended product launch timelines for several manufacturers. Buyers should confirm certification status before committing to multi-year contracts [Ref 19].
What integration challenges arise with connected respiratory devices?
Hospital IT systems often require custom interfaces to ingest device data. Procurement teams should evaluate interoperability standards before deployment [Ref 18].
Are subscription-based device models gaining traction?
Yes, bundled hardware-plus-monitoring contracts are emerging, especially in home care. They shift the cost from upfront capital to predictable recurring fees [Ref 21].
How does reimbursement policy vary by region for home care devices?
Coverage differs significantly; U.S. Medicare and several EU systems fund home oxygen, while many emerging markets still require out-of-pocket payment [Ref 20].
What competitive risks exist for smaller respiratory device manufacturers?
Smaller players face pricing pressure from consolidated leaders and rising regulatory compliance costs, making partnerships or niche specialization important [Ref 14].
What emerging use cases are expanding beyond traditional respiratory therapy?
Home sleep apnea testing and AI-assisted spirometry are extending device use into earlier-stage diagnosis, beyond established chronic-care management [Ref 10].

Research Approach

 

Secondary Research

The secondary research process involved comprehensive analysis of regulatory databases, clinical publications, medical device registries, and authoritative health organizations. Key sources included the US Food & Drug Administration (FDA) Center for Devices and Radiological Health (CDRH), European Medicines Agency (EMA) Medical Device Coordination Group (MDCG), International Organization for Standardization (ISO 80601 series for respiratory medical devices), Federal Aviation Administration (FAA) for portable oxygen device standards, and Transport Canada/Sante Canada for cross-border device regulations.

Clinical and epidemiological data were sourced from the Global Initiative for Chronic Obstructive Lung Disease (GOLD), Global Initiative for Asthma (GINA), American Thoracic Society (ATS), European Respiratory Society (ERS), American Academy of Sleep Medicine (AASM), American Association for Respiratory Care (AARC), British Thoracic Society (BTS), and the National Heart, Lung, and Blood Institute (NHLBI). Statistical databases included the Centers for Disease Control and Prevention (CDC) National Center for Health Statistics, CDC National Health and Nutrition Examination Survey (NHANES), World Health Organization (WHO) Global Health Observatory, WHO Global Tuberculosis Report, OECD Health Statistics, EU Eurostat Health Database, National Institutes of Health (NIH) National Library of Medicine (PubMed/MEDLINE), and ClinicalTrials.gov for investigational device trials.

Market landscape intelligence was gathered from proprietary medical device databases, healthcare procurement registries, and national health ministry reports from key markets (US CMS National Health Expenditure Accounts, NHS England Device Registry, Japan Ministry of Health Labour and Welfare Medical Device Statistics).

Device utilization statistics, regulatory 510(k) and PMA approval data, clinical safety studies, COPD/asthma prevalence trends, sleep apnea diagnostic rates, and competitive intelligence for ventilators, CPAP/BiPAP systems, oxygen concentrators, nebulizers, spirometers, and respiratory consumables were gathered from these sources.

 

Primary Research

Qualitative and quantitative insights were obtained by interviewing supply-side and demand-side stakeholders during the primary research process. The supply-side sources comprised CEOs, Business Unit Heads for Respiratory Care, Vice Presidents of R&D, Regulatory Affairs Directors, and Commercial Directors from therapeutic device manufacturers (ventilation, oxygen therapy, sleep apnea devices), monitoring device OEMs, and consumables suppliers. Board-certified pulmonologists, critical care specialists, sleep medicine physicians, respiratory therapists, clinical engineers, ICU directors, and procurement leads from acute care hospitals, long-term acute care facilities, home healthcare providers, ambulatory surgical centers, and emergency medical services comprised demand-side sources.

The primary research project confirmed the product pipeline timelines for portable ventilators and smart CPAP systems, validated market segmentation across device types (therapeutic, monitoring, diagnostic, consumables), and gathered insights on clinical adoption patterns, homecare transition trends, reimbursement dynamics (Medicare fee schedules, insurance coverage for sleep studies), and hospital capital equipment procurement cycles.

Primary Respondent Breakdown:

By Designation: C-level Primaries (32%), Director Level (31%), Others (37%)

By Region: North America (32%), Europe (30%), Asia-Pacific (28%), Rest of World (10%)

 

Market Size Estimation

Revenue mapping, device shipment analysis, and procedure volume extrapolation were implemented to determine the global market valuation. The methodology comprised the following:

Focused analysis of respiratory care specialists and diversified medical technology conglomerates, as well as the identification of 40+ key manufacturers across North America, Europe, Asia-Pacific, Latin America, and the Middle East & Africa

Across therapeutic devices (invasive/non-invasive ventilators, CPAP/BiPAP systems, oxygen concentrators, liquid oxygen systems, nebulizers, humidifiers), monitoring devices (pulse oximeters, capnographs, peak flow meters), diagnostic devices (spirometers, polysomnography systems, sleep screening devices), and consumables (ventilator circuits, oxygen masks, nasal cannulas, CPAP masks, filters), the following is a product mapping.

An examination of the annual revenues of respiratory care portfolios, with a focus on acute care and homecare settings, as reported and modeled.

Manufacturers that account for 65-70% of the global market share in 2024 are included in the coverage.

Extrapolation is employed to derive segment-specific valuations for each device category and application area (COPD, asthma, sleep apnea, respiratory distress syndrome) by combining bottom-up (device unit sales × ASP by country/region, procedure volumes for sleep studies, COPD exacerbation hospitalizations) and top-down (manufacturer revenue validation, distributor markup analysis) approaches.
